Buying Guide: Key Considerations And Comparisons
- Weather resistance: Look for IP ratings (e.g., IP65) and materials like aluminum or rust-resistant plastic to ensure longevity in rain and snow.
- Finish and style: Matte black finishes provide a versatile, modern aesthetic; hammered textures offer a rustic vibe. Choose a finish that complements your home’s exterior.
- Bulb compatibility: E26 sockets are common and allow a range of bulb types (LED, incandescent, CFL). Check maximum wattage to avoid overheating and ensure brightness goals are met.
- Light distribution: Glass shades and shade thickness affect glare and spread. Clear or lightly tinted glass yields brighter illumination; frosted glass softens it.
- Installation options: Some fixtures offer multiple mounting styles. Ensure compatibility with your wall structure and existing wiring.
- Energy efficiency: Dusk-to-dawn sensors, motion sensors, or compatibility with energy-saving LED bulbs can reduce operating costs over time.
- Maintenance: Choose corrosion-resistant materials and easy-to-clean glass or plastic shades for minimal upkeep in outdoor settings.
- Safety and security: Longer-lasting lighting near entryways can deter intruders and provide safer pathways after dark.
- Color temperature: Warmer LEDs (around 2700–3000K) create inviting spaces, while cooler temps (4000K+) offer a more modern look and higher contrast for visibility.
- Bulbs included: Some sets do not include bulbs; verify whether you need to purchase bulbs separately and ensure compatibility with your existing inventory.
